With some of the cryptsetup benchmarks for disk cryptography there were massive wins for some of the algorithms. This is likely due to the upstream kernel optimizations several releases ago around better tuning AES-XTS for AVX2/AVX-512 and other upstream crypto optimizations.

The Blender 3D modeling software with CPU-based rendering was running ever so slightly faster on RHEL 10.0 beta while using the same release binaries on both platforms.

Red Hat Enterprise Linux 10.0 using Python 3.12 by default rather than Python 3.9 on Red Hat Enterprise Linux 9.5 means some very nice performance improvements. Python 3.12 packs some very nice upstream performance improvements that can now be enjoyed out-of-the-box on RHEL 10.
